As far as getting into the cab windows... many years ago I was a volunteer on a local tourist railroad.  We ran on the tracks of a shortline freight railroad and occasionally used their power when our steam locomotive wasn’t operating.  I recall one instance where we were given permission to use their engine, an ex-Conrail GP10.  The freight crew had locked the cab doors and we couldn’t reach anyone to come and unlock it. One door was padlocked and the other locked from the inside. So...

One of our volunteers managed to push back the side windows (they were latched together but slid in their tracks) with a broomstick from the walkway, and climbed around into the cab through the window.  Dumb move as if he had fallen, it’s quite a drop from the cab to the ground...
